原文:数据是如何存储在磁盘的

表空间 我们脑子里理解数据的存储就是 一个库里面有一些表,表里面有很多字段,然后有很多行数据 ,但其实这只是我们的逻辑概念,数据在磁盘物理存储方式可不是这样的。mysql在服务器上是以一个文件夹的形式出现的,你创建了test数据库,那么在磁盘上就会出现test的目录,而创建的那些表,其实都是有一个表空间的概念,在磁盘都会对应一个表名.ibd数据文件。 extent 表空间的磁盘文件里有很多个数据页 ...

2021-02-19 22:31 0 757 推荐指数:

查看详情

MySql数据磁盘上到底是怎么存储的?被存储数据怎么查找?

本文来自作者投稿,原作者:zyz1992 关于MySql数据库,相信很多人都不陌生,这是当今最常用的一种关系型数据库,关于MySql的知识也是很丰富的。 那么,不知道大家有没有想过这样的问题:MySql中的数据是存在哪的?又是如何存储的呢? 本文就来深入分析一下这些问题。文章内容 ...

Sat Feb 20 03:45:00 CST 2021 0 938
存储磁盘读写与数据库的关系

关键词:磁盘读写与数据库的关系 转自:https://blog.51cto.com/qianzhang/1249534 一 磁盘物理结构 (1) 盘片:硬盘的盘体由多个盘片叠在一起构成。 在硬盘出厂时,由硬盘生产商完成了低级格式化(物理格式化),作用是将空白的盘片(Platter)划分 ...

Thu Apr 11 06:50:00 CST 2019 0 1021
数据库在磁盘中如何存储

  以Innodb引擎为准。     简单的说,按照表空间、段、簇、页进行存储。   1、当新建一个表,就会在磁盘上新建一个表空间(逻辑概念),用于存储数据。     一个表空间中包含多个段,包括叶子节点段(数据段),非叶子节点段(索引段),回滚段(保证数据完整性)。在Innodb引擎中 ...

Tue Apr 07 06:44:00 CST 2020 0 688
Prometheus时序数据库-磁盘中的存储结构

Prometheus时序数据库-磁盘中的存储结构 前言 之前的文章里,笔者详细描述了监控数据在Prometheus内存中的结构。而其在磁盘中的存储结构,也是非常有意思的,关于这部分内容,将在本篇文章进行阐述。 磁盘目录结构 首先我们来看Prometheus运行后,所形成的文件目录结构 ...

Mon Mar 01 17:59:00 CST 2021 2 520
数据存储技术_磁盘与阵列技术

磁盘与阵列技术 2.1 磁盘HDD(Hard Disk Drive) 1.磁盘依旧占外部存储市场的主流 2.HDD新技术   -HAMR技术(热辅助磁记录):提高单盘存储容量(20TB起)   -MACH.2(双驱动臂):提高读写速度(480MB/s) 3.HDD大容量硬盘未衰反兴 ...

Wed Apr 08 23:16:00 CST 2020 0 626
kafka存储数据量过大,导致磁盘爆满

问题: 注意到自己负责kafka的某个topic最小的偏移量为0,而最大的偏移量都7亿多了,说明存储在kafka里面的数据没有定时删除,通过登陆到kafka服务器,查看配置文件services.properties,发现log.retention.hours=876000(100年),我猜想配置 ...

Fri Apr 26 19:00:00 CST 2019 0 3999
 
粤ICP备18138465号  © 2018-2025 CODEPRJ.COM